Phenotype ontology term - FYPO:0001052 - cut, small cell

- Definition
- An inviable phenotype in which a cell enters mitosis when smaller than wild type, and then septates to give rise to a cut phenotype. In a cut phenotype, a cell undergoes septation despite abnormal mitosis such that the septum physically divides the nucleus into two parts.
